First arrest warrant for Nord Stream attacks Tagesschau via machine translation. PJH:

A German court has issued an arrest warrant for an Ukrainian diving instructor, who is suspected of participating in the Nord Stream sabotage.

The problem: he was last seen in Poland, Poland doesn’t want to extradite him to Germany (and allegedly tried to block investigations). Now the guy has vanished, but his spokesperson says he’s innocent.

Nice solution, right? An arrest warrant for a person who has vanished and who unlikely will appear in German court. Maybe he’s been selected as a credible scapegoat.
